Infectious Agent
Microorganisms or pathogens, such as bacteria, viruses, fungi, or parasites, that can cause disease or infection in humans or animals.
Transmission Mode
The manner in which a pathogen is spread or transferred from one host to another, influencing the spread of infectious diseases.
Professional Practice Principle
Guiding standards for behavior and actions within a specific profession, ensuring integrity, competence, and ethical conduct.
Nursing Assistive Personnel
Workers who provide basic patient care under the supervision of nursing staff, including tasks such as bathing, feeding, and assisting patients with their mobility.
